PHP 클래스 MyBuilder\PhpunitAccelerator\TestListener

상속: implements PHPUnit_Framework_TestListener
파일 보기 프로젝트 열기: mybuilder/phpunit-accelerator 1 사용 예제들

공개 메소드들

메소드 설명
__construct ( MyBuilder\PhpunitAccelerator\IgnoreTestPolicy $ignorePolicy = null )
addError ( PHPUnit_Framework_Test $test, Exception $e, $time )
addFailure ( PHPUnit_Framework_Test $test, PHPUnit_Framework_AssertionFailedError $e, $time )
addIncompleteTest ( PHPUnit_Framework_Test $test, Exception $e, $time )
addRiskyTest ( PHPUnit_Framework_Test $test, Exception $e, $time )
addSkippedTest ( PHPUnit_Framework_Test $test, Exception $e, $time )
addWarning ( PHPUnit_Framework_Test $test, PHPUnit_Framework_Warning $e, $time )
endTest ( PHPUnit_Framework_Test $test, $time )
endTestSuite ( PHPUnit_Framework_TestSuite $suite )
startTest ( PHPUnit_Framework_Test $test )
startTestSuite ( PHPUnit_Framework_TestSuite $suite )

비공개 메소드들

메소드 설명
freeProperty ( PHPUnit_Framework_Test $test, ReflectionProperty $property )
isNotPhpUnitProperty ( ReflectionProperty $property )
isSafeToFreeProperty ( ReflectionProperty $property )
safelyFreeProperties ( PHPUnit_Framework_Test $test, array $properties )

메소드 상세

__construct() 공개 메소드

public __construct ( MyBuilder\PhpunitAccelerator\IgnoreTestPolicy $ignorePolicy = null )
$ignorePolicy MyBuilder\PhpunitAccelerator\IgnoreTestPolicy

addError() 공개 메소드

public addError ( PHPUnit_Framework_Test $test, Exception $e, $time )
$test PHPUnit_Framework_Test
$e Exception

addFailure() 공개 메소드

public addFailure ( PHPUnit_Framework_Test $test, PHPUnit_Framework_AssertionFailedError $e, $time )
$test PHPUnit_Framework_Test
$e PHPUnit_Framework_AssertionFailedError

addIncompleteTest() 공개 메소드

public addIncompleteTest ( PHPUnit_Framework_Test $test, Exception $e, $time )
$test PHPUnit_Framework_Test
$e Exception

addRiskyTest() 공개 메소드

public addRiskyTest ( PHPUnit_Framework_Test $test, Exception $e, $time )
$test PHPUnit_Framework_Test
$e Exception

addSkippedTest() 공개 메소드

public addSkippedTest ( PHPUnit_Framework_Test $test, Exception $e, $time )
$test PHPUnit_Framework_Test
$e Exception

addWarning() 공개 메소드

public addWarning ( PHPUnit_Framework_Test $test, PHPUnit_Framework_Warning $e, $time )
$test PHPUnit_Framework_Test
$e PHPUnit_Framework_Warning

endTest() 공개 메소드

public endTest ( PHPUnit_Framework_Test $test, $time )
$test PHPUnit_Framework_Test

endTestSuite() 공개 메소드

public endTestSuite ( PHPUnit_Framework_TestSuite $suite )
$suite PHPUnit_Framework_TestSuite

startTest() 공개 메소드

public startTest ( PHPUnit_Framework_Test $test )
$test PHPUnit_Framework_Test

startTestSuite() 공개 메소드

public startTestSuite ( PHPUnit_Framework_TestSuite $suite )
$suite PHPUnit_Framework_TestSuite